Hackmanite

A variety of sodalite famous for tenebrescence, changing color with light exposure. This shifting quality has made it a favorite among collectors and crystal enthusiasts.

Price range$15 to $120/ct
Hardness (Mohs)5.75
ColorsPink, Violet, Purple, White
BirthstoneNone

Frequently asked questions

What is Hackmanite?
A variety of sodalite famous for tenebrescence, changing color with light exposure. This shifting quality has made it a favorite among collectors and crystal enthusiasts. It rates 5.75 on the Mohs hardness scale and commonly appears in pink, violet, purple, white.
How much does Hackmanite cost?
Hackmanite typically runs about $15 to $120 per carat depending on color, clarity, cut, and origin. See our Hackmanite price guide for detail.
Is Hackmanite good for everyday jewelry?
It rates 5.75 on the Mohs scale, so it suits earrings, pendants, and occasional-wear rings better than daily rough use.

How do I care for Hackmanite?
Moderately soft. Clean with warm soapy water and a soft brush. Color may shift with light, which is natural and reversible.
